30-Minute Shrimp Rice Bowl That’s Insanely Delicious

shrimp rice bowl

A quick and healthy shrimp rice bowl with avocado and sautéed peppers.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 pound large sh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 2 cups cooked white rice
  • 1 avocado, sliced
  • 1 red b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• 1 green bell pepper, thinly sliced
  • 1 small onion, thinly sliced
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on chopped fresh parsley or cilantro
  • Lemon wedges, for serving

Instructions

  1. Cook the rice according to package directions and keep warm.
  2. In a bowl, toss the shrimp with paprika, chili powder,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, minced garlic, and 1 tablespoon olive oil.
  3.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and cook the shrimp for 2 to 3 minutes per side until pink, golden, and cooked through.
  4. Remove the shrimp from the skillet and set aside.
  5. Add the remaining olive oil to the skillet, then sauté the sliced onion, red bell pepper, and green bell pepper until tender and lightly charred.
  6. Stir in the lemon juice and a little chopped parsley or cilantro.
  7. Divide the cooked rice between bowls.
  8. Top with the garlic shrimp, sautéed peppers and onions, and sliced avocado.
  9. Garnish with more fresh herbs, black pepper, and lemon wedges, then serve warm.
